Y01 I'd like to eliminate the TODO that is part of following change:
+            InstanceContent ic = new InstanceContent();
+            Lookup context = new AbstractLookup(ic);
+            ic.add(project);
+            ic.add(project.getLookup().lookup(ProjectAccessor.class));
+            ic.add(project.getLookup().lookup(AuxiliaryConfiguration.class));
+            //TODO replace with generic apis..
+            ic.add(ic);
+            
+            OptionListener listener = new OptionListener( project );
+            dialog = 
ProjectCustomizer.createCustomizerDialog(CUSTOMIZER_FOLDER_PATH, context, 
null, listener, null );

I really do not like the reuse of InstanceContent as an API. It was never 
meant to be an API - it is just a helper support class. The API is Lookup, the 
SPI (and support) is Lookups, ProxyLookup, AbstractLookup, 
AbstractLookup.Content, InstanceContent, etc. That is why I'd like to find 
another way how to share data among individual panels. 

Imho, having such API would potentially be useful everywhere, not just in 
freefrom friend API and that is why I'd like to propose following changes:
#1: allow a Category to have associated lookup - that means adding new factory 
method in the Category class. The lookup might or might not be used, depending 
on the usage of the Category.
#2: However is the Category is used from 
ProjectCustomizer.createCustomizerDialog, it would be guaranteed that the 
content of the lookup is going to be added to the lookup passed back to the 
ProjectCustomizer.CompositeCategoryProvider.createComponent's lookup.
Imho this is similar pattern used in Tools/Options where each panel can donate 
a context and gets context merged from all others back.
